Something a bit different this time; the concept of either a Geth Biotic OR a Quarian Biotic seems vanishingly rare. Like, protagonist-rare. But some combination of the two...

 

Quarian/Geth Hybrid Adept

 

Having witnessed firsthand the power and versatility of asari and human(and in limited quantities, other species) biotics, the Geth set out to acquire similar abilities for their own. Unfortunately, most such abilities come with the requirement of a fully developed nervous system, something still far out of reach of the Geth's admittedly somewhat limited grasp of organic functions. However, they were able to come to an agreement with the Quarian people.

 

Some of the Quarians, most notably the least xenophobic, had been integrating Geth processes into their suits to attempt to build their resistance to viruses and bacteria, as well as to build inter-species relations between the two cultures. Using carefully monitored applications of Element Zero to the quarian nervous system, the Geth have been able to quickly develop a new select group of Quarian Biotics. Their new power has already been taken into consideration by the Quarian Admiralty Board.

 

This power does not come without cost, however; the traditional Quarian suits were quickly found to diminish biotic potential, perhaps another reason why no quarian biotics had ever been found. By necessity, large portions of the Quarian suit had to be replaced by specially made inertial barriers, keeping only the traditional helmet and visor for the sake of tradition. With geth support, these barriers are far stronger than they might otherwise be, but once they fail these Quarians have no room to fall back upon, and must immediately retreat into a antibacterial cuccoon until the danger has passed.

 

Health: 0 (no health gate at all. They go down the instant their shield gate is breached.)

Shields: 1250

 

1. Hunter Mode

2. Warp Grenades(Same as warp except in grenade form. One of the tiers increases fragments by one to a maximum of two.)

3. Shockwave

4. Geth Passives(on one half), Quarian Passives(other half)

5. Quarian Female Infiltrator Fitness

 

Not really sure on the powers here...seems like hunter mode makes them prime for wallhax, which instantly suggests Shockwave. But shockwave is relatively useless without a priming power, the only wallhax version being Smash, which is exclusively Cerby. Maybe a new wallhax priming power...? I don't know. Hunter mode boosts power damage, but that's not much use if you're primarily using powers for combos, like the build currently is. Any suggestions?
